Output ddb7d6ac675b3f0b700ecf6e0e69b56ea823c830634d79cfe886320f30d6b399:4

value
2044845
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c76ba3aab8168396c8bbfe33d53d96b27df1de0c OP_EQUAL
address
3KsTLdTL8YhKYkubVEfhcoWWrZvftJTFD9
transaction
ddb7d6ac675b3f0b700ecf6e0e69b56ea823c830634d79cfe886320f30d6b399
spent
true